Luton to Gillingham (Kent) Train Ticket Types
Here are different ticket types available for this route, each with their own benefits and restrictions. Here are the options to consider:
Off-peak & Super Off-peak Train Tickets
These two types of tickets are specifically for use during off-peak and super off-peak hours, with cheaper prices.
Return train tickets
This ticket includes both the outbound and return journeys, saving you the time and hassle of purchasing separate tickets. With just one ticket, you can travel smoothly along the same route.
Advance train tickets
Typically the most cost-effective option for train travel. They are usually available for purchase 12 weeks before the travel date.
Season train tickets
Season tickets allow unlimited travel between two stations and can save you more than 1/3 on train fares.
